If “Terminator: The Sarah Connor Chronicles” has survived to a third season, executive producer John Middleston tells SciFi Wire that fans could have looked forward to greater exploration of the implications of John Connor leaping forward into the future.
“”If we had gotten a third season, I should say, we definitely would have explored what it all meant,” he said. “But I think there’s a great moment where we see Allison [Summer Glau], and John’s look to her is very meaningful. I think that also would have been a great thing in terms of dramatic potential. Like I said, the show has ended, and it would all be speculation, and I really don’t want to raise anybody’s expectations.”
One theory about the ending is that by leaping to the future, John Connor never grew up to become the leader of the human resistance. That would free him of the burden of saving humanity.
“I think that that’s the right interpretation, because in the actual footage of the show, we see that Derek doesn’t recognize him,” Middleton said. “So, by jumping into this future, he has erased his existence in a certain way, and we see that. We see that nobody recognizes him.”
Middleston says that while he’s passionate about the characters from “Sarah Connor” and would love to see them live again on the large or small screen, fans shouldn’t get their hopes up too high for a return to the series any time soon.
“I can tell you that I love those characters,” he said. “I use a business term, and it sort of belies my emotional investment in these characters, but they are a great franchise asset. My passion for them is not diminished at all, and I’ll just leave it at that.”
